Course details
• Machine Learning Fundamentals: Understand the basics of machine learning, including supervised and unsupervised learning, regression, classification, clustering, and neural networks, crucial for AI applications in sports.
• Statistical Analysis: Develop skills in statistical analysis, including hypothesis testing, confidence intervals, regression analysis, and time series analysis, to extract meaningful insights from sports data.
• Data Wrangling and Cleaning: Learn to preprocess and clean large datasets, handling missing values, outliers, and data normalization, to prepare data for analysis and modeling.
• Sports Data Collection: Understand how to collect and integrate data from various sources, including social media, sensors, and traditional data providers, to build comprehensive sports datasets.
• Predictive Modeling: Apply machine learning and statistical techniques to build predictive models that forecast sports outcomes, such as game results, player performance, and team success.
• Natural Language Processing (NLP): Learn to extract insights from unstructured text data, including social media posts, news articles, and player comments, to gain a deeper understanding of sports trends and sentiment.
• Computer Vision: Understand how to apply computer vision techniques to analyze video data, including object detection, tracking, and motion analysis, to gain insights into player and team performance.
• Sports Finance and Economics: Develop an understanding of sports finance and economics, including revenue models, sponsorship, and player valuation, to provide a comprehensive analysis of sports teams and leagues.
• Communication and Storytelling: Learn to effectively communicate complex sports analytics insights to non-technical stakeholders, including coaches, players, and fans, to drive business decisions and fan engagement.
